Ive only heard Burials first album and pre-release mixes of his second. his use of house vocal samples leaves me cold. but i respect. I dont really get the IDM thing. To me IDM is characterized by flashy intricate drum programming and noisy filtering. people influenced by autechre, aphex and square pusher. i havent listened to much autechre - i keep hearing stuff that bugs me so im afraid to buy any. but the other dudes have done soulful work. dubstep and IDM cross over nicely. for an obvious example, I would look to the planet Mu label for top notch IDM influenced dubstep.

Burial uses unique textures on his drums and broken beat 2-step grooves. which is cool. i appreciate he does his own thing. i dont listen to much dubstep anymore because the scene has gotten so formulaic. if i hear something new i dont get it. it sounds lame to me like bad exp techno from the 90s. on the other side there are a lot of new kids that have bought into cliche and have decided that the genre needs strict rules and as nephytes they are the ones to reinfoce the rules. its a classic.

ginsu wrote:Ive only heard Burials first album and pre-release mixes of his second. his use of house vocal samples leaves me cold. but i respect.
Hmm... most of the vocal samples on the second album are snipped from American R&B tracks. Ray-Jay, Beyonce both on Archangel, for instance. Christina Aguilera, Aaliyah, lots of others, all over the record.
